引言

在互联网时代,流量控制是保证网络稳定性和服务质量的关键。互动平台作为网络的重要组成部分,其流量的稳定控制对用户体验和平台运营至关重要。本文将深入探讨互动如何稳定流量控制,包括揭秘相关技巧与策略。

一、流量控制的重要性

1.1 确保用户体验

稳定的流量控制能够保证用户在互动过程中的流畅体验,避免因流量过大导致的卡顿、延迟等问题。

1.2 提高平台效率

有效的流量控制有助于优化资源分配,提高平台运营效率,降低运维成本。

1.3 保障网络安全

合理控制流量可以降低网络攻击的风险,保障网络安全。

二、互动流量控制技巧

2.1 实施流量监控

实时监控互动平台流量,及时发现异常情况,为流量控制提供数据支持。

# 示例:使用Python编写简单的流量监控脚本
import time

def monitor_traffic():
    while True:
        current_time = time.strftime("%Y-%m-%d %H:%M:%S", time.localtime())
        traffic_data = get_traffic_data()  # 获取当前流量数据
        print(f"{current_time}: 当前流量为 {traffic_data} bytes")
        time.sleep(10)  # 每10秒监控一次

def get_traffic_data():
    # 模拟获取流量数据
    return random.randint(1000, 10000)

2.2 优化网络架构

通过合理设计网络架构,提高网络带宽和数据处理能力,降低流量压力。

2.3 实施流量限制

在高峰时段对流量进行限制,避免因流量过大导致的服务器崩溃。

# 示例:使用Python编写简单的流量限制脚本
import time

def limit_traffic(max_traffic):
    current_traffic = 0
    while True:
        if current_traffic > max_traffic:
            print("流量超过限制,暂停访问")
            time.sleep(10)  # 暂停10秒
        else:
            current_traffic = get_traffic_data()  # 获取当前流量数据
            print(f"当前流量:{current_traffic} bytes")
        time.sleep(10)  # 每10秒检查一次

def get_traffic_data():
    # 模拟获取流量数据
    return random.randint(1000, 10000)

三、互动流量控制策略

3.1 负载均衡

通过负载均衡技术,将流量分配到多个服务器,降低单个服务器的压力。

3.2 CDN加速

利用CDN(内容分发网络)技术,将内容分发到全球各地的节点,提高访问速度。

3.3 限速策略

针对不同用户和场景,制定合理的限速策略,确保网络资源的合理分配。

3.4 自动扩容

根据流量情况,自动调整服务器资源,确保平台在高流量时段的稳定运行。

四、总结

互动平台的流量控制对于保证用户体验、提高平台效率、保障网络安全具有重要意义。通过实施流量监控、优化网络架构、实施流量限制等技巧,结合负载均衡、CDN加速、限速策略、自动扩容等策略,可以有效稳定互动平台的流量控制。